Repairing vs replacing a damaged driveway

Block paving can usually have individual damaged blocks lifted and replaced without redoing the whole driveway. Tarmac and resin are harder to patch invisibly — a small crack might be filled, but significant damage often means resurfacing the affected area is more practical than a discreet spot repair.

Why base depth matters more than the surface

The sub-base layer beneath a driveway (typically compacted hardcore) does most of the structural work of supporting vehicle weight without sinking or cracking — a driveway that fails prematurely has very often had an inadequate base depth, regardless of how good the visible surface material was.

Permeable paving explained

Permeable block paving uses jointing material that lets water drain through into the ground below rather than running off, which avoids the planning permission requirement that applies to non-permeable driveways over 5 square metres. It generally costs a bit more than standard block paving but avoids a planning application.

Planning for EV charging during driveway work

If you might install an EV charger in future, it's worth having ducting laid during driveway groundwork even if the charger itself comes later — running a cable duct under a finished surface afterwards is a much bigger, more disruptive job than including it during the original installation.

Driveway and path lighting

Outdoor lighting for a driveway needs weatherproof (IP-rated) fittings and, for anything beyond simple solar lights, a qualified electrician for the wiring — worth planning cable routes during driveway groundwork, since retrofitting cabling under a finished surface is far more disruptive.

What affects the cost

Cost depends on material, driveway size, ground condition (excavation and disposal if the existing surface needs removing), drainage requirements, and access for machinery and material delivery. A driveway on a slope or with poor existing drainage costs more due to the groundwork involved, not just the surface material.

Best time of year for driveway installation

Tarmac and resin installation generally prefer drier, milder conditions for proper curing — many installers have a quieter season in deep winter, which can sometimes mean better availability and slightly better pricing, though weather delays are more likely too.

What is a permeable driveway when comparing options?
A permeable driveway allows water to soak through the surface into the ground below, reducing run-off. Resin bound and some block paving systems can be permeable when installed with the right base layers. Ask how permeability is achieved in the quote.
Is resin bound suitable for driveways?
Resin bound is a popular option for driveways because it offers a smooth finish and can be permeable. It needs a suitable base and proper preparation. a driveway-specialist can confirm if your site is a good match.

How do you handle ground preparation?
Ground preparation can include excavation, removal of old material and laying a compacted sub-base. The depth and materials depend on the surface and soil conditions. A clear scope should explain these steps. If relevant, confirm how services will be isolated and when they will be restored.
